Then, … did anthony armstrong jones remarryTo link your Ancestry tree, you must add the tree’s web address to your 23andMe account profile. So, let’s look at how to get the web address or URL. Log into your Ancestry account and open the family tree you want to link. The web address is at the top of the browser. But you should edit it a little.
